About Xuemo Fan
Xuemo Fan is a scholar working on Genetics, Endocrinology, Diabetes and Metabolism, Cancer Research, Gastroenterology and Oncology, having authored 68 papers that have together received 1.9k indexed citations. Recurring topics across this work include Glioma Diagnosis and Treatment (12 papers), Pituitary Gland Disorders and Treatments (9 papers), Thyroid Cancer Diagnosis and Treatment (8 papers), Neurobiology and Insect Physiology Research (6 papers), Soft tissue tumor case studies (5 papers), Neuroendocrine Tumor Research Advances (5 papers), Neuroblastoma Research and Treatments (5 papers) and Cancer Genomics and Diagnostics (4 papers). The work is most often cited by research in Genetics (323 citations), Endocrinology, Diabetes and Metabolism (368 citations), Immunology (406 citations), Oncology (453 citations) and Infectious Diseases (268 citations). Xuemo Fan has collaborated with scholars based in United States, China and South Korea. Frequent co-authors include Keith L. Black, Gregg T. Nagle, John S. Yu, George Y. Liu, Shikha Bose, Miriam Nuño, Chirag G. Patil, Christopher J. Wheeler, David P. Frishberg and Jeremy Rudnick. Their work appears in journals such as Journal of Neuro-Oncology, Diagnostic Cytopathology, Journal of Histochemistry & Cytochemistry, Scientific Reports and Archives of Pathology & Laboratory Medicine.
